> Of relevance to mod_perl-2 Win32 users, ActivePerl just released > a beta version of their perl-5.8 binary; see > http://www.activestate.com/Products/ActivePerl/ > Because of binary incompatibilities with 5.6, there's a >separate 5.8 repository of ppm packages under > http://www.activestate.com/ppmpackages/5.8-windows/ > Such packages should be compatible with the perl-5.8 win32 > binary we have under > ftp://theoryx5.uwinnipeg.ca/pub/other/perl-5.8-win32-bin.tar.gz > if you've been using that. > > Even though the ActivePerl package is beta, they've tested > it out beforehand and fixed some things compared to the > CPAN perl-5.8 sources; see > ftp://ftp.activestate.com/ActivePerl/src/5.8/ > for the diffs and for the complete sources used. > > If you're using mod_perl-2 on Win32 with perl-5.6.1 and have run > into problems (such as hanging registry scripts), you may want to > try perl-5.8. Over the next few days I'll make up a 5.8 Win32 ppm > repository with mod_perl-2 and some other common packages; I'll > post something later with the details. Unless there's a large > demand for mod_perl-1 stuff, this repository will just include > mod_perl-2 packages. > > -- > best regards, > randy kobes
